Output 43eb8f88b5481c21051cd39d3002fea31c5903b6de0f6b54405594fe56376701:15

value
1477430
script pubkey
OP_0 OP_PUSHBYTES_20 eacdc37570f1c564aeaa5f7b47838ac789356fc4
address
bc1qatxuxats78zkft42taa50qu2c7yn2m7yccxtpm
transaction
43eb8f88b5481c21051cd39d3002fea31c5903b6de0f6b54405594fe56376701
spent
true